Writing a Memoir course information
Do you want to write a memoir and don’t know where or how to start? Or perhaps you’re already working on one and need ideas on how to continue? Or do you simply wish to explore your life through writing with no definite outcome? Whether you are beginning or already writing then this course is for you.

There are so many rich possibilities for compelling narratives based on our true stories – including lives and experiences that might seem very ordinary until they’re held up to the light.
Over the six evenings of the course, prize-winning writer
and memoirist, Karen McLeod, will take you on an
in-depth exploration of your memories. She will aid your gathering of material and introduce you to the techniques you’ll need to sharpen your prose style. This will enable you to start shaping your lived experience into a readable and lively story.
Karen is the author of the memoir Lifting Off, published by Muswell Press in 2024. Her first novel, In Search of the Missing Eyelash, won a Betty Trask Award and was translated widely. In a previous life, Karen worked for British Airways as cabin crew and it was this experience which sent her into freefall, and then many years later to write the story for Lifting Off.
As a gay working-class writer, Karen welcomes everyone from all backgrounds to apply, especially those in need
of encouragement who don’t feel ‘seen’ in the contemporary literary or UK landscape.
The price of the course is £199 and the maximum class size is twelve people. There will be two concessionary places available for those who are unwaged or having financial difficulties (contact Karen for more details).
WEEK 1
Digging into the past – maps and photos
WEEK 2
Memory and truth - My story not The Story
WEEK 3
Planning and structure – strong beginnings in memoirs, and reading other texts for inspiration.
WEEK 4
Tools for storytelling – how do stories work, and finding your authentic voice
WEEK 5
Building your writing

WEEK 6
Reading party - looking to the future
